The test that would help decide if Mr. Robertson has cholecystitis would be?

a. Serum amylase
b. Liver function tests (LFTs)
c. Ultrasound of the abdomen
d. Lipase

Final answer:

An abdominal ultrasound is the most appropriate test to diagnose cholecystitis in Mr. Robertson, as it provides direct imaging of the gallbladder.

Step-by-step explanation:

The best test to help decide if Mr. Robertson has cholecystitis would most likely be c. Ultrasound of the abdomen. While liver function tests (LFTs) can indicate evidence of gallbladder disease, and serum amylase and lipase checks can look for pancreatic inflammation, it is the ultrasound that can directly image the gallbladder to detect stones, inflammation, or other abnormalities typically associated with cholecystitis.
